Uploaded image for project: 'Undertow'
  1. Undertow
  2. UNDERTOW-185

UT000020 max upload for undertow set to 10M

XMLWordPrintable

    • Icon: Feature Request Feature Request
    • Resolution: Won't Do
    • Icon: Major Major
    • None
    • 1.0.0.CR1
    • None
    • None

      when uploading large or many files at once, it aborts the upload at 10M with the stack trace:

      Caused by: java.io.IOException: UT000020: Connection terminated as request was larger than 10485760
      at io.undertow.conduits.FixedLengthStreamSourceConduit.checkMaxSize(FixedLengthStreamSourceConduit.java:166) [undertow-core-1.0.0.Beta30.jar:1.0.0.Beta30]
      at io.undertow.conduits.FixedLengthStreamSourceConduit.read(FixedLengthStreamSourceConduit.java:224) [undertow-core-1.0.0.Beta30.jar:1.0.0.Beta30]
      at org.xnio.conduits.ConduitStreamSourceChannel.read(ConduitStreamSourceChannel.java:127)
      at io.undertow.channels.DetachableStreamSourceChannel.read(DetachableStreamSourceChannel.java:180) [undertow-core-1.0.0.Beta30.jar:1.0.0.Beta30]
      at io.undertow.server.HttpServerExchange$ReadDispatchChannel.read(HttpServerExchange.java:1776) [undertow-core-1.0.0.Beta30.jar:1.0.0.Beta30]
      at org.xnio.channels.Channels.readBlocking(Channels.java:294)
      at io.undertow.servlet.spec.ServletInputStreamImpl.readIntoBuffer(ServletInputStreamImpl.java:138) [undertow-servlet-1.0.0.Beta30.jar:1.0.0.Beta30]
      at io.undertow.servlet.spec.ServletInputStreamImpl.read(ServletInputStreamImpl.java:117) [undertow-servlet-1.0.0.Beta30.jar:1.0.0.Beta30]
      at org.apache.wicket.util.upload.MultipartFormInputStream$ItemInputStream.makeAvailable(MultipartFormInputStream.java:1093)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.MultipartFormInputStream$ItemInputStream.read(MultipartFormInputStream.java:976)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.io.Streams.copy(Streams.java:104)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.io.Streams.copy(Streams.java:76)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.MultipartFormInputStream.readBodyData(MultipartFormInputStream.java:596)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.MultipartFormInputStream.discardBodyData(MultipartFormInputStream.java:625)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.MultipartFormInputStream.skipPreamble(MultipartFormInputStream.java:645)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.FileUploadBase$FileItemIteratorImpl.findNextItem(FileUploadBase.java:899)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.FileUploadBase$FileItemIteratorImpl.<init>(FileUploadBase.java:873)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.FileUploadBase.getItemIterator(FileUploadBase.java:271) [wicket-util-6.13.0.jar:6.13.0]
      at org.apache.wicket.util.upload.FileUploadBase.parseRequest(FileUploadBase.java:291) [wicket-util-6.13.0.jar:6.13.0]

      it was reported in mailing lists but i couldn't find a bug for it: http://list-archives.org/2013/04/08/jboss-as7-dev-lists-jboss-org/undertow-error/f/3753630395

            sdouglas1@redhat.com Stuart Douglas
            mdeanda miguel deanda (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            2 Start watching this issue

              Created:
              Updated:
              Resolved: